Making It Work: Practical Guidance for Designers
As with any premium font or design asset, successful implementation requires a bit of strategy. Here’s how to get the most out of the Purple Alphabet, Buffalo Plaid set.
Evaluate Project Fit: This is a thematic typeface. It won’t work for a law firm’s annual report or a minimalist tech startup’s UI. Its strength is in projects that embrace a rustic, cozy, creative, or playful aesthetic. Always consider if the personality of the font aligns with the brand’s message and the project’s goals.
Master Font Pairing: Because this is a bold display font, it needs a strong partner for any supporting text. Pair it with a clean, simple sans serif font or a traditional serif font to create balance and ensure body copy remains highly readable. A classic combination might be using the Purple Alphabet for a main headline and pairing it with a font like Open Sans or Lora for paragraphs. Avoid pairing it with other ornate or script fonts, as they will compete for attention and create visual clutter.
Consider Readability and Hierarchy: Use this alphabet for short bursts of text: headlines, logos, single words, or numbers. It’s not designed for long sentences. Let it be the star of your visual hierarchy at the top level, and use simpler typefaces for the informational layers below. This creates a clear, professional structure that guides the viewer’s eye.
Leverage the Assets: The provided files are your toolkit. The transparent PNGs are perfect for layering in Canva, Photoshop, or any design software. Use them to build out words letter-by-letter for maximum control over spacing and layout. Remember, you have 26 letters and 10 numbers, giving you full creative freedom for custom text.
